Sydney man, 92, faces child sex charge
AAP
A 92-year-old Sydney man has been accused of sexually assaulting a six-year-old relative.
The elderly man was arrested on Thursday in Manly, on the city's northern beaches, after allegedly sexually assaulting the girl at a home on January 19.
He will appear in Downing Centre Local Court on March 30, charged with sexual intercourse with a child under 10 and assault with an act of indecency.
